Gaza: Police stop IJT students from marching towards US embassy
The students staged a sit-in at Serena Chowk and erected tents in protest
Islamabad: The capital police stopped the Islami Jamiat Tuleba (IJT) students, who were holding the ‘Gaza March’ in the capital, from marching towards the US Embassy.
The participants attempted to go to the diplomatic enclave but a large police contingent stopped them. Later, the students staged a sit-in at Serena Chowk and erected tents.
A heavy contingent of police and Frontier Constabulary (FC) were deployed to deal with possible situations.
